Nursing, Health Sciences & Disability Studies

The School of Nursing, Health Sciences and Disability Studies are an innovative and student centred community. Our mission as nurse educators is to enhance the quality of patient/service user care through our teaching; research activities and engagement with the community. Our graduates are highly regarded and thus extremely employable here in Ireland and across the globe. We are supported in our work by our practice colleagues who make an invaluable contribution to our nursing focused programmes.
We have over the past 5 years developed a disability focus both through the development of new educational programmes and through our research endeavours.
The quality of the work of our students has been recognised through various prizes/ scholarships. Our students have been recipients of the International Undergraduate awards; the Dr. H.H. Stewart Medical Scholarship and prizes in Nursing; Health and Safety Authority healthcare prizes; Asthma Society and Health Research Board Scholarships.
